Summary
Leflunomide, an antirheumatic drug, may induce lupus erythematosus in some patients. This side effect, linked to Th1/Th2 balance alteration, highlights a potential risk associated with leflunomide treatment.

Background:
- Leflunomide is an oral disease-modifying antirheumatic drug (DMARD) known for its favorable safety profile.
- It is commonly prescribed for autoimmune conditions like rheumatoid arthritis and Sjögren's syndrome.
Observation:
- A case report details a 58-year-old woman who developed lupus erythematosus after starting leflunomide for primary Sjögren's syndrome.
- The drug-induced lupus was confirmed by the disappearance of skin rash upon leflunomide cessation and its reappearance upon reintroduction, demonstrating a dose-response relationship.
Findings:
- Bioassays using patient peripheral blood cells indicated that leflunomide influences the Th1/Th2 immune cell balance.
- This immunomodulatory effect may contribute to the development of lupus erythematosus as an adverse event.
Implications:
- The findings suggest a potential mechanism for leflunomide-induced lupus, involving the drug's impact on cytokine profiles.
- This highlights the importance of monitoring for autoimmune side effects in patients receiving leflunomide, particularly those with pre-existing autoimmune tendencies.
